Te 'Rooibos Bio
Although usually indicated with the term & ldquo; t è & rdquo;, Rooibos does not come from Camellia sinensis n é is of Asian origin.Its history is; in fact linked to another continent; Africa, or rather, a small region in South Africa, the only place where the plant from which it derives grows, which looks like a broom-like bush with thin, needle-like leaves.
The drink, called Rooibos (which in Afrikaans means & ldquo; red bush & rdquo;) or t è African red, obtained by infusing the chopped leaves, oxidized and dried. The result is; a drink with a brownish red color and a sweet and nutty taste, reminiscent of mallow and hibiscus.
Modalit à to use
Leave to infuse for at least 5 minutes in boiling water.
You can ò consume in purity, thanks to its intrinsic sweetness, or, following the use made of it in South Africa, adding milk and sugar or, alternatively, honey and a slice of lemon.
